The Revolutionary Guards' statement claimed that the US special electronic warfare unit at the Al-Udeyri base was the target of the attacks as part of the “Nasr 2” operations.
The statement claimed that the base's electronic warfare unit was destroyed, the stations housing the unit's personnel were hit, some U.S. soldiers were killed or injured in the attack, and the base's air traffic control tower was also hit and damaged.
The Revolutionary Guards warn Britain not to support attacks on Iran
The statement claimed that the US used B-1 bombers in its recent attacks, taking off from Fairford Air Base in England, after the stocks of cruise missiles on warships in the Indian Ocean were exhausted.
The Revolutionary Guards also warned the London government not to continue supporting US and Israeli attacks on Iran.
